The J.E. Z.B. Butler Foundation, established in 1954, is a living legacy to Zella and Jack Butler's deep commitment to New York and the Jewish community. Inspired by their daughter Barbara, who had severe developmental disabilities, the Butlers dedicated their lives to providing life-enhancing opportunities for individuals and families facing various challenges.
Through the resources generated from their estates, the Foundation has built a network of programs and services that support physically and mentally challenged individuals, at-risk children and families, victims of abuse and neglect, as well as frail elderly individuals. Their vision continues to be carried out with diligence, compassion, and creativity, reflecting the Butlers' unwavering dedication to making a positive impact on the lives of those in need.
